PATTEN
With a debut LP at the sharp-end of many Album of 2011 lists, the elusive Patten is coming to Cambridge, crafting something fresh and new out of the debris of falling genres. Sketches of dirty electronica blend with industrial beats and dance floor breaks, but all heard through the post-dubstep industrial greyness of inner city life. It's not exclusively dark though. There's optimism at work here and a joyful blend of noise that brings to mind gloriously Technicolor environments. Influenced by a heady brew of Tricky, Massive Attack and the IDM of late 90's Warp, there's no need to classify this - there are echoes of the past, but this is the sound of the future.

THE SOFT
Finally a local band to get excited about, Bury St Edmunds' The Soft have escaped the confines of Suffolk, their music finding influence on both sides of the Atlantic and championed by the likes of No Fear of Pop, Largehearted Boy and The Line of Best Fit. There's a hint of the xx in their swirling and ambient electro-pop that flirts with darkness and light. There's an experimental heart to their music, but that doesn't mean they've ignored their obvious love of pop music. Having floored the crowd at last year's Wish You Were Here festival, the future is very bright for this group of youngsters.
